A rectangle lengths 12m and 17m and is dilated using the dilation (x, y) -> ( 0.4 x, 0.4y). What is the perimeter of the dilated rectangle?

Answer:

Perimeter of the dilated rectangle = 23.2 m

Step-by-step explanation:

If a point is dilated by a scale factor = k

Coordinates of the image point after dilation will follow the rule,

(x, y) → (kx, ky)

From the given rule,

(x, y) → (0.4x, 0.4y)

Which reveals that the figure has been dilated by a scale factor = 0.4

Length of the rectangle = 12 m

Width of the rectangle = 17 m

If the given rectangle is dilated by a scale factor of 0.4,

Length of the image rectangle = 12 × 0.4 = 4.8 m

Width of the image rectangle = 17 × 0.4 = 6.8 m

Perimeter of a rectangle = 2(length + width)

Therefore, perimeter of the image rectangle = 2(4.8 + 6.8)

                                                                           = 23.2 m
